Suggested Curriculum Guide for Family Studies Option
Revised 5/1/06


All requirements for this degree are listed below.
The sequence is only a recommendation.


FRESHMAN YEAR-FIRST SEMESTER
  General Education
12 hours
CDF 132 Introduction to the Family 3 hours
Total   15 hours

FRESHMAN YEAR-SECOND SEMESTER
  General Education
12 hours
CDF 235 Child Development: Conception-Six Years 3 hours
CDF 236 Interaction & Guidance 3 hours
Total   18 hours

SOPHOMORE YEAR-FIRST SEMESTER
  General Education
12 hours
CDF 232 Identity & Sexuality 3 hours
CSC 104 or CIS 212 Computer Literacy with Software Appl. OR Intro. to Computer Info. Systems 3 hours
Total   18 hours

SOPHOMORE YEAR- SECOND SEMESTER
  General Education
12 hours

CDF 243
(Spring Only)

Intro. to Family Life Programs and the Nonprofit Sector 3 hours
CDF 327 Family Involvement with Young Children 3 hours
Total   18 hours

JUNIOR YEAR-FIRST SEMESTER
  Electives*
9 hours
FRM 352 Family as Consumers 3 hours
SWK 456 Children's Services 3 hours
CDF 441
(Fall only)
Family Dymanics in Adulthood and Aging (alternative selection: CDF 342 in spring term) (3) hours
Total   15-18 hours

JUNIOR YEAR- SECOND SEMESTER
  Electives *
9 hours
NFA 317 Nutrition in the Life Cycle 3 hours
CDF 331 Marriage and Intimate Relationships 3 hours
CDF 342
(Spring only)
Childhood and Adolescence (alternative selection: CDF 441 in fall term) (3) hours
Total   15-18 hours

SENIOR YEAR-FIRST SEMESTER
  Electives*
6 hours
FCS 400 Ethics & Advocacy in FCS 3 hours
CDF 538 Research Analysis in Child and Family Studies 3 hours
  (Complete CDF 441 if neither CDF 432 nor 441 completed to date)  
Total   12 hours

SENIOR YEAR-SECOND SEMESTER
CDF 443 Family Studies Practicum
9 hours
CDF 424
(Spring only)
Diversity Awareness for Professional Practice 3 hours
CDF 437
(Spring only)
Family Stress and Resilience 3 hours
Total   15 hours

Total Curriculum Requirements
128-129 hours

* 48 hours of the total hours required for graduation must be at the 300-level or above.
